US Intelligence Confirms Investigation into Ukrainian Biolabs, Vindicating Russian Claims
US Director of National Intelligence Tulsi Gabbard has confirmed an ongoing investigation into over 40 US-funded pathogen laboratories in Ukraine, marking a significant shift from previous dismissals of such claims as conspiracy theories. In a statement to the New York Post, Gabbard revealed that her department identified more than 120 biological laboratories across 30 countries funded by US taxpayers, with over a third located in Ukraine. The Office of the Director of National Intelligence aims to catalog these facilities, identify contained pathogens, and halt dangerous gain-of-function research threatening global health. This development effectively vindicates earlier assertions made by the Russian military in 2022, which alleged that Ukraine was destroying evidence of a US-backed biological warfare program involving deadly diseases like anthrax and plague. While the Biden administration previously labeled these accusations as outright lies, current investigations align with documents seized by Russian forces in Donetsk, Lugansk, and Kherson. The probe is part of a broader scrutiny into US-funded biomedical research, including inquiries into the origins of the Covid-19 pandemic.
